What is a stair lift? A stair lift is a simple piece of equipment that can assist you to become mobile as well as it brings you up and down the stairs, enabling you to move around in your place conveniently and also engage in tasks that you would be not able to perform typically.

A stair lift is practically an automated seat that assists to raise you up and down the stairs. A track or rail is normally installed to the stairway treads and also a seat or a lifting system is affixed to the track. In Perquimans County, you can easily get onto the chair or the platform and also the chair slides along the track enabling you get up and down the stairs. You additionally have models where you can easily take your wheelchair on the stair lift and also these are referred to as platform lifts.

Stair Lifts are a significant help to the senior citizens as well as individuals with mobility problems that believe it a difficulty to move up and down the stairs in their house.

Safety and Comfort

A stair lift offers mechanical transportation up and down the staircases. The chair of the stair lift features a lap belt that makes certain that you are actually safe when the stair lift is in motion. Today, many stair lifts have inbuilt safety features that will certainly prevent its use in the event that it comes across an obstruction on the staircases or even if any part of the stair lift i.e. the seat, armrests or foot rest is not in its appropriate position. The stair lifts in addition are geared up alongside a safety fixture that prevents any sort of unintentional use or little ones coming from using the chair.

Generally, the chair of the stair lift has a changeable as well as padded seating and armrests that ensure best comfort. You can additionally calibrate the foot rest according to your height.

Staircase Accessibility

A lot of stair lifts feature quite slim profiles as well as do not block the total stairs, which is freely accessible. Typically, the chair, in addition to the foot rest are foldable to ensure that it is not an obstacle for family and also other individuals needing to operate the stairs.

Easy To Use

Stair Lifts are very user-friendly as well as control. A lot of stair lifts have a toggle switch located on the armrest of the chair that enables you to handle it. Nowadays, many stair lift versions are geared up alongside a remote that permits you to control it very simply and gets the stair lift to the top or the bottom of the staircases as required. When the stair lift is in the lock stance, it recharges, to ensure that you are able to use it whenever you want to and in the event there is a electricity disconnection, the stair lift normally has an integrated battery back-up that allows you to use it.

Different Types Of Stair Lifts

There are various types of stair lifts like:

Stair Lifts for Straight Stairs​

If your home features straight stairs, then a stair lift which operates adjacent a straight track or rail is the most common type of stair lift. These oftentimes have drop-down or set seats that are connected. The installment of a stair lift of a straight staircase may come to be a challenge if the staircases are way too thin. If your stairs is mostly straight yet it contains a contour up on top, then you can choose a straight stair lift and also a joining system that helps the lift to come to the landing a lot better. Generally, straight stair lifts are the least pricey as well as simplest to install.

Stair Lifts for Curved Stairs​

If your stairs are actually curved, then you need to set up a curved stair lift. These are actually more complicated compared to straight stair lifts as well as they need curved tracks to go with the precise form of the staircase. Usually, curved stair lifts are actually even more pricey.

Wheelchair and Platform Stair Lifts​

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or "IPL" Is a lift that is linked to your stairs. It carries wheelchairs back and forth the stairs rather than a detached machine like an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ms might fold facing the wall, while others stay fixed. Selections are dependent on your requirements as well as your house. Many inclined platform lifts have the choice for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their preference. Inclined platform lifts need ample headroom, stairway width, as well as landing room at the base of the stairway. Incline wheelchair lifts are an ideal option for those that do not like to move on and off their wheelchair for them to go up and down the stairs. It is a great solution to enhance accessibility up and down stairs. This is an ideal choice for individuals who do not have the space for or the resources for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their home. Allows an individual in a mobility device to get up and descend stairways without needing to move from wheelchair or scooter Utilizes a platform that flights up and down the stairs For both interior as well as outside Folds away while not being used Has safety stop indicators & battery backup Both are dependable as well as secure for wheelchairs and also individuals.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ts​

These types of stair lifts are normally put up outside on staircases that take you to your main door or on stairways leading to your back yard or patio. Exterior stair lifts are basically similar to straight or curved stair lifts that are used inside your home; but, these are commonly made from weather-proof materials.

Standing Stair Lifts​

If your staircase is particularly considerably slender and it will certainly not go with a seated stair lift, then a standing stair lift is preferred. On the other hand, you must make sure that you have sufficient clearance in the staircase ,as well,that it is elevated enough to fit you when you are standing. Standing stair lifts are primarily beneficial for individuals experiencing concerns moving their knees. Some standing stair lift versions similarly come with a small ledge that allows you to retain your balance. Having said that, standing stair lift might not be suited for everyone, particularly if you do not have the strength to stand for a few minutes or you are simply prone to getting dizzy.

1. What is a stair lift?

A stair lift is a motorized chair that moves along a rail mounted to the treads of the stairs. It helps individuals with mobility issues to travel up and down stairs safely and comfortably.

2. Who can benefit from a stair lift?

Stair lifts are beneficial for individuals with limited mobility, such as seniors, people with disabilities, or those recovering from surgery or an injury.

3. How much does a stair lift cost?

The cost of a stair lift can vary widely depending on the model, features, and whether it is for a straight or curved staircase. Generally, prices range from $2,000 to $15,000.

4. Can a stair lift be installed on any type of staircase?

Stair lifts can be installed on most types of staircases, including straight, curved, and even outdoor stairs. Custom configurations are available for more complex staircases.

5. How long does it take to install a stair lift?

Installation time can vary, but a standard straight stair lift can typically be installed in a few hours. Curved stair lifts, which require custom rails, may take longer.

6. Are stair lifts safe to use?

Yes, stair lifts are designed with safety features such as seat belts, swivel seats, footrest sensors, and emergency stop buttons to ensure safe operation.

7. What happens if there is a power outage?

Most stair lifts are equipped with battery backups that allow them to operate during a power outage. The battery will need to be recharged once power is restored.

8. How do I maintain a stair lift?

Regular maintenance is important to keep a stair lift in good working condition. This includes cleaning the rail, checking for loose bolts, and scheduling annual professional inspections.

9. Can stair lifts be rented or leased?

Yes, many companies offer rental or lease options for stair lifts, which can be a cost-effective solution for short-term needs.
